Description

A game of strategy and chance between two players based on WW2 naval scenarios.

The scenario: Somewhere in the cold north seas, a convoy of cargo ships must cross a highly dangerous stretch of open water. They are protected by an armed escort vessel. While floating mines are a constant challenge, the convoy faces a bigger threat from a pursuing enemy submarine.

The goals: For the convoy: to get the escort ship and at least one cargo vessel across the map and to safety. For the Sub: to sink the three cargo transports or the convoy protector.

The play: [Complete game rules booklet is provided with the game]
Each player decides by dice roll what vessel they will play and what type. There are three types of Submarine and Convoy protector with varying strengths and skill levels. Players use special tokens to represent the the Convoy and the Sub, and the game is played on a grid map of the open seas. Players begin at specified positions at one end of the map.

Rounds alternate between players, with each drawing cards from a large main deck. The cards contain various actions and events like ship movement, attacks and repairs, and defenses. Multiple cards are drawn one at a time, and the player follows a preset order of card play and actions each round. Most actions and events are controlled by dice roll scoring using four colour coded dice that relate to the individual ship stats and strengths.

The convoy escort player will attempt to move "the convoy" across the grid map, to any one of the exit squares. At least one transport vessel must survive (along with the escort) to win the game. The submarine player will pursue and attack the convoy whenever possible and must sink all three transport ships, or the escort vessel, to win.

The parts: a large folded map sheet, 99 playing cards, 9 ship cards, two sets of four D6 dice (coloured coded), ship token cubes, and printed rules booklet.
*a printable map sheet (PDF) is also provided to make spare map sheets!

Game play estimated to be 30-60 minutes but actual duration will vary.
